I created the black background was created by painting onto my craft mat like it was a Gelli plate. I've used gesso with the rose stencil (Kaisercraft) & then texture paste with the word stencil (Flutterby Designs).

Task four, budget layout. I started with white cardstock & created my background with Dylusions paint & lots of stamping in both paint & ink. I've also used lots of packaging, clothing tags & doilies. I stamped my own feathers & added some glitter to the ends.
